Dehydrated Human Amnion-Chorion Membrane Extracts Can Ameliorate Interstitial Cystitis in Rats by Down-regulating Inflammatory Cytokines and Protein Coding Genes: A Preclinical Study. Life 2022, 12, 1693.http://hdl.handle.net/10919/112294<b> </b>The study aimed to investigate the therapeutic impact of intravesical instillation of dehydrated human amnion-chorion membrane (HACM) extracts based on the primary pathological feature of interstitial cystitis (IC). We divided 15 female Sprague-Dawley rats into three groups: sham control, IC, and treatment group. IC was induced by 400-&micro;L lipopolysaccharide (1 &micro;g/&micro;L), and it was replaced with normal saline in the sham control group. After IC induction, 300 &micro;L dehydrated HACM extracts (3 mg/kg) were instilled into rats&rsquo; urinary bladder weekly for 3 weeks. General histology, inflammatory cytokines, NF-&kappa;B, oxidative markers, and western blots results were examined. The urothelial denudation, mast-cell infiltration, and tissues fibrosis were all ameliorated. The elevated TNF-&alpha;, IL-1&beta;, IL-6, IL-8, and NF-&kappa;B were all down-regulated by dehydrated HACM extracts (<i>p</i> &lt; 0.05). For reactive oxygen species, increased malondialdehyde, decreased superoxide dismutase, and decreased glutathione peroxidase were all reversed (<i>p</i> &lt; 0.05). In apoptosis of IC, elevated Bax and suppressed Bcl-2 were improved (<i>p</i> &lt; 0.05) after instillation. In fibrosis, dysregulated TGF&beta;/R-Smads/Snail was corrected by the instillation of dehydrated HACM (<i>p</i> &lt; 0.05).
